The first details on iOS 12 are right around the corner, but that doesn't mean
Apple's done pushing out new features for
iOS 11.
As part of iOS 11.4, rolling out on Tuesday, Apple's
finally letting users
pair two
HomePods in stereo mode and stream music to multiple rooms using the long-delayed AirPlay 2.

When
Apple announced HomePod at WWDC 2017, it demoed both stereo pairing and AirPlay 2 music streaming. It's almost a year later, and the features are
finally ready. Better late than never, right?
Apple invited me to check out the new HomePod abilities in the company's loft in New York City, and after a few minutes of listening I have to say they're pretty neat... if you own a HomePod.
